Mathzumo includes a variety of games that cater to different aspects of early math education. Here are some of the standout features:
Children learn to total coins and identify different denominations through interactive scenarios, such as buying candy. This game not only teaches them about money but also enhances their counting skills.
This game introduces children to comparative language and symbols. They learn to understand concepts like less than, more than, and equal to, which are fundamental in developing their analytical skills.
Skip counting is a fun way for kids to grasp the basics of multiplication. Through engaging games, they learn to count by 2s, 3s, 5s, and 10s, laying a solid foundation for future math concepts.
Mathzumo simplifies the concept of probability, allowing children to calculate the total number of possible outcomes in various scenarios. This foundational knowledge is crucial for developing critical thinking skills.
Children learn to create and interpret graphs using data, which enhances their analytical abilities. This skill is essential for understanding how to represent information visually.
Using relatable objects like pizza and watermelon, children grasp the concept of fractions as parts of a whole. This hands-on approach makes learning fractions intuitive and fun.
